Silverline Tools Guarantee
This Silverline product comes with a 3 year
guarantee
Register this product at silverlinetools.com within 30 days of
purchase in order to qualify for the 3 year guarantee. Guarantee
period begins according to the date of purchase on your sales
receipt.
Registering your purchase
Registration is made at silverlinetools.com by selecting the
Guarantee Registration button. You will need to enter:-
•
Your personal details
•
Details of the product and purchase information
Once this information is entered your guarantee certificate will
be created in PDF format for you to print out and keep with your
purchase.
Guarantee period becomes effective from the date of retail purchase
as detailed on your sales receipt.
PLEASE KEEP YOUR SALES RECEIPT
If this product develops a fault within 30 days of purchase, return it
to the stockiest where it was purchased, with your receipt, stating
details of the fault. You will receive a replacement or refund.
If this product develops a fault after the 30 day period, return it to:
Silverline Tools Service Centre
PO Box 2988
Yeovil
BA21 1WU, UK
The guarantee claim must be submitted during the guarantee period.
You must provide the original sales receipt indicating the purchase
date, your name, address and place of purchase before any work
can be carried out.
You must provide precise details of the fault requiring correction.
Claims made within the guarantee period will be verified by Silverline
Tools to establish if the deficiencies are related to material or
manufacturing of the product.
Carriage will not be refunded. Items for return must be in a suitably
clean and safe state for repair, and should be packaged carefully
to prevent damage or injury during transportation. We may reject
unsuitable or unsafe deliveries.
All work will be carried out by Silverline Tools or its authorized
repair agents.
The repair or replacement of the product will not extend the period
of guarantee
Defects recognised by us as being covered by the guarantee shall
be corrected by means of repair of the tool, free of charge (excluding
carriage charges) or by replacement with a tool in perfect working
order.
Retained tools, or parts, for which a replacement has been issued,
will become the property of Silverline Tools.
The repair or replacement of your product under guarantee provides
benefits which are additional to and do not affect your statutory
rights as a consumer.
What is covered:
The repair of the product, if it can be verified to the satisfaction of
Silverline Tools that the deficiencies were due to faulty materials or
workmanship within the guarantee period.
If any part is no longer available or out of manufacture, Silverline
Tools will replace it with a functional replacement part.
Use of this product in the EU.
What is not covered:
Silverline Tools does not guarantee repairs required as a result of:
Normal wear and tear caused by use in accordance with the
operating instructions eg blades, brushes, belts, bulbs, batteries etc.
The replacement of any provided accessories drill bits, blades,
sanding sheets, cutting discs and other related items.
Accidental damage, faults caused by negligent use or care, misuse,
neglect, careless operation or handling of the product.
Use of the product for anything other than normal domestic
purposes.
Change or modification of the product in any way.
Use of parts and accessories which are not genuine Silverline Tools
components.
Faulty installation (except installed by Silverline Tools).
Repairs or alterations carried out by parties other than Silverline
Tools or its authorized repair agents.
Claims other than the right to correction of faults on the tool named
in these guarantee conditions are not covered by the guarantee.
